How to Make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che

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s dive into the steps to create this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che. Each step is simple, and I promise you’ll feel like a gourmet chef in no time!

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

First things first, pre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Preheating is crucial because it ensures that your quiche bakes evenly. A hot oven helps set the eggs quickly, giving you that perfect fluffy texture. Trust me, you don’t want to skip this step!

Step 2: Sauté the Vegetables

Next, grab a skillet and heat a t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at. Once the oil is shimmering, toss in the sliced mushrooms and chopped onions. Sauté them for about 5-7 minutes until they’re soft and fragrant. This step is where the magic happens! The mushrooms will release their moisture, and the onions will caramelize slightly, creating a delicious base for your quiche.

Step 3: Prepare the Egg Mixture

While the veggies are cooking, let’s whip up the egg mixture. In a mixing bowl, crack four large eggs and add one cup of milk. Whisk them together until well combined. Then, sprinkle in the salt, black pepper, and garlic powder. This mixture is the heart of your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che, so make sure it’s well-seasoned!

Step 4: Combine Ingredients

Now it’s time to bring everything together! Add the sautéed mushrooms and onions to the egg mixture. Then, stir in one cup of shredded cheese. I love using cheddar for its sharpness, but feel free to experiment with your favorite cheese. Mix everything until it’s well combined, and you can almost taste the deliciousness!

Step 5: Bake the Quiche

Pour the mixture into a greased pie dish, spreading it out evenly. Pop it into your preheated oven and bake for 30-35 minutes. You’ll know it’s done when the quiche is set in the middle and lightly golden on top. The aroma wafting through your kitchen will be irresistible!

Step 6: Cool and Serve

Once baked, let the quiche cool for about 5-10 minutes before slicing. This cooling time helps it set further, making it easier to cut. Serve it warm or at room temperature, and watch your family and friends enjoy every bite of this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che.

FAQs about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che

Can I make this quiche 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are the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che a day in advance. Just bake it, let it cool, and store it in the refrigerator. Reheat it in the oven before serving for the best texture.

What can I substitute for the cheese?

If you’re looking for a dairy-free option, try using vegan cheese or nutritional yeast for a cheesy flavor. You can also skip the cheese altogether if you prefer a lighter quiche.

How do I store leftovers?

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. Just reheat individual slices in the microwave or oven when you’re ready to enjoy them again!

Can I freeze the quiche?

Yes, you can freeze the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che. W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and then in aluminum foil. It can be frozen for up to two months. Thaw it in the fridge overnight before reheating.

What other vegetables can I add?

The beauty of this quiche is its versatility! Feel free to add vegetables like bell peppers, zucchini, or even kale. Just make sure to sauté them first to enhance their flavors.

Delicious Crustless Mushroom Quiche for Easy Gourmet Meals


  • Author: Luna
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A delightful and easy-to-make crustless mushroom quiche that is perfect for gourmet meals without the fuss of a traditional crust.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 cup mushrooms, sliced
  • 1/2 cup onion, chopped
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or your choice)
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at and sauté the mushrooms and onions until soft.
  3. In a m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
  4. Add the sautéed mushrooms and onions to the egg mixture, then stir in the shredded cheese.
  5. Pour the mixture into a greased pie dish.
  6. Bake for 30-35 minutes or until the quiche is set and lightly golden on top.
  7. Let it cool for a few min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

  • Feel free to add other vegetables or meats to customize your quiche.
  • This dish can be served warm or at room temperature.
  •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
